What is Dynamic Meditation? Can you please suggest some guidelines on whether it is suitable for me or not? 🫡🌱

There are a couple of talks on the subject in Hindi as well as English, including the most recent one on 14th March during the Hindi webinar. 

Basically, it is a meditation where one consciously aspires rather than sitting quietly or following a standard technique. The value of the meditation depends upon the nature of one’s aspiration. One meditates on the core aspiration with the mind and thought until it is realised within us. It is good for everyone.
